Export-Import Bank of Thailand (EXIM Thailand) is a state-owned specialized financial institution under the Ministry of Finance's supervision. It was established by the Export-Import Bank of Thailand Act, 1993 (B.E. 2536), which took effect on September 7, 1993. The Bank's objective is to conduct business which promotes and supports Thai export, import, and investment for the purpose of national development by providing credit facilities, guarantees, insurance against risks, or other services conducive to the achievement of its goals.
